Islamic Art Experience

The Islamic Art Experience event is designed to build bridges of understanding between cultures and communities. At the Islamic Art of British Columbia (IABC), the essence of this event is to celebrate and showcase the rich arts, crafts, culture, heritage, and architecture of the Islamic world, free from any political connotations and specific religious sects. We welcome not only talented Muslim artists but also anyone inspired by the art of the Muslim world. This event provides an exciting and educational platform for people of all ages to engage in vibrant cross-cultural exchange and appreciate the diverse artistic contributions of the local Muslim community in BC and Canada.
